After a 102-point season in 2016-17, the Rangers are off to a slow start this season. New York is 1-5-1 to start the year and are winless in four straight games (0-3-1), most recently falling 5-4 OT to Pittsburgh on Tuesday.
Head Coach Doug Weight said the Islanders can't take the Rangers lightly.
"We know what we are going to be in for. They are going to be scratching and clawing," Weight said. "I expect them to be playing like it's a huge game for them. It's a huge game for us. I don't expect anything less than we usually get from them."
Ryan McDonagh missed Rangers practice on Wednesday, but should be able to play Thursday, according to Newsday.
J.T. Miller leads the Rangers with seven points. Mika Zibanejad leads New York with five goals this season while Miller and Matz Zuccarello are tied for the team lead with five assists each.
The Islanders will have to be wary of the Rangers power play, as New York has recorded a power-play goal in four of their seven games this season. The Rangers went 2-for-6 with the man advantage against Pittsburgh.
